What we are looking for:
IntelePeer is seeking a seasoned, strategic, and collaborative Director of Data Analysis to lead our data analytics efforts. The ideal candidate will be responsible for driving our AI by leveraging data to enhance our market-leading position in delivering transformative AI and customer interaction automation solutions.
Key Responsibilities:
Lead Data Strategy: Develop and implement a comprehensive data strategy that aligns with IntelePeer’s business goals and drives growth.
Data-Driven Insights: Utilize data analytics to gain visibility into omnichannel customer interactions, providing actionable insights to improve customer experience and business operations.
Team Leadership: Manage and mentor a team of data analysts, ensuring the development of skills and expertise in AI, NLP, data analytics, and machine learning.
Product Collaboration: Work closely with product management, marketing, sales, and development teams to ensure data-driven decision-making across the organization.
Customer Interaction Analytics: Conduct and oversee customer interaction intent studies to identify gaps in the customer journey and provide recommendations for improvements.
Innovation and Automation: Drive the integration of advanced analytics and automation to enhance operational efficiency and customer satisfaction.
Continuous Improvement: Implement a continuous improvement process for data analytics, ensuring ongoing enhancement of data quality and analytic capabilities.
Qualifications:
Education: Bachelor's degree in a technical field; Master’s in a Technical Area or MBA preferred.
Experience: 10+ years of experience in managing data analytics teams, particularly within B2B SaaS, AI, and customer experience domains.
Technical Expertise: Proven track record with AI, NLP, data analytics, and machine learning. Experience with product prototyping and roadmap management tools.
Communication Skills: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to convey complex data insights to non-technical stakeholders.
Leadership Skills: Demonstrated success in leading cross-functional teams and managing complex product portfolios.
